|
@@ -1,5 +1,11 @@
|
|
import { createNuxtPersistedState } from 'pinia-plugin-persistedstate/nuxt'
|
|
import { createNuxtPersistedState } from 'pinia-plugin-persistedstate/nuxt'
|
|
|
|
|
|
export default defineNuxtPlugin(nuxtApp => {
|
|
export default defineNuxtPlugin(nuxtApp => {
|
|
- nuxtApp.$pinia.use(createNuxtPersistedState(useCookie))
|
|
|
|
|
|
+ const maxAge = 365*24*60*60;
|
|
|
|
+ const expires = new Date(Date.now() + 1000*maxAge);
|
|
|
|
+ nuxtApp.$pinia.use(createNuxtPersistedState(useCookie, {
|
|
|
|
+ cookieOptions: {
|
|
|
|
+ expires, maxAge
|
|
|
|
+ }
|
|
|
|
+ }))
|
|
})
|
|
})
|